본문 바로가기
리눅스마스터 2급

리눅스마스터 2급 명령어 옵션 요약

by 새우하이 2019. 9. 16.

rm (remove의 축약) : 파일 시스템으로부터 파일을 삭제

[option]

 -r : 디렉터리 삭제, 하위 내용먼저 삭제 ("recursive", 재귀적으로)

 -i : 삭제시 매번 삭제 여부를 사용자에게 묻는다 ("interactive", 대화식으로)

 -f : 존재하지 않는 파일을 무시, 어떤 메시지도 보여주지 않음 ("force", 강제로)

 -v : 삭제하는 동안 삭제 내용을 보여줌 ("verbose", 장황하게)

 


chmod (change mode) : 파일이나 디렉터리에 접근 허가권 설정 명령

: 8진수 값사용하는 숫자 모드(Numeric mode), 알파벳으로 사용하는 문자 모드(Symbolic mode) 있음

 

[option]

 -R : 하위 디렉터리 포함, 디렉터리 내부 파일 접근 권한 변경

 -c : 변경된 정보 출력

 -f, --silent : 중요한 메세지만 출력하고 아니면 출력 x

 --version : 명령어 버전 정보 출력


chown (change owner) : 파일이나 디렉터리의 소유권 및 그룹 소유권 변경 명령어

 

[option]

 -R : 하위 디렉터리 포함, 디렉터리 내부 파일 소유권 및 그룹소유권 변경

 -c : 변경된 정보 출력

 -f, --silent : 중요한 메세지만 출력하고 아니면 출력 x

 --version : 명령어 버전 정보 출력

 

#chown -R ubuntu:root /srv

or

#chown -R ubuntu.root /srv

 

/srv와 그 하위 파일 및 디렉터리의 소유권자와 소유 그룹을 ubuntu와 root로 각각 지정

콜론(:)과 점(.)을 사용

 


chgrp (change group) : 특정한 사용자가 여러 그룹에 속한 경우, 자신 소유의 파일을 본인이 속한 그룹 내에서 소유권 변경

 

[option]

 -R : 하위 디렉터리 포함, 디렉터리 내부 파일 그룹소유권 변경

 -c : 변경된 정보 출력

 -f, --silent : 중요한 메세지만 출력하고 아니면 출력 x

 --version : 명령어 버전 정보 출력


umask : 파일이나 디렉터리 생성 시 부여되는 기본 허가권 지정 명령어

 

[option]

 -S : umask 값을 문자로 표기해서 출력

 옵션 없이 사용시 기본 umask 값 출력

 

+ 기본적인 umask 값은 022 또는 002

+ 보안상 umask 값이 높을수록 안전함 (ex. umask 077 > umask 002)

 

'리눅스마스터 2급' 카테고리의 다른 글

리눅스 파일 시스템 관리  (0) 2019.09.16
디렉토리 저장위치  (0) 2019.09.16

댓글